PURAVANKARA 2017-18 Annual Report Analysis
Sat, 31 Mar

PURAVANKARA has announced its results for the year ended March 2018. Let us have a look at the detailed performance review of the company during FY17-18.

PURAVANKARA Income Statement Analysis

  • Operating income during the year rose 0.6% on a year-on-year (YoY) basis.
  • The company's operating profit decreased by 24.8% YoY during the fiscal. Operating profit margins witnessed a fall and stood at 21.7% in FY18 as against 29.1% in FY17.
  • Depreciation charges decreased by 9.2% and finance costs decreased by 13.2% YoY, respectively.
  • Other income grew by 48.8% YoY.
  • Net profit for the year declined by 21.9% YoY.
  • Net profit margins during the year declined from 8.7% in FY17 to 6.7% in FY18.

PURAVANKARA Balance Sheet Analysis

  • The company's current liabilities during FY18 stood at Rs 43 billion as compared to Rs 36 billion in FY17, thereby witnessing an increase of 18.7%.
  • Long-term debt down at Rs 1 billion as compared to Rs 3 billion during FY17, a fall of 54.5%.
  • Current assets rose 6% and stood at Rs 60 billion, while fixed assets rose 72% and stood at Rs 10 billion in FY18.
  • Overall, the total assets and liabilities for FY18 stood at Rs 71 billion as against Rs 62 billion during FY17, thereby witnessing a growth of 13%.

PURAVANKARA Cash Flow Statement Analysis

  • PURAVANKARA's cash flow from operating activities (CFO) during FY18 stood at Rs -290 million on a YoY basis.
  • Cash flow from investing activities (CFI) during FY18 stood at Rs 558 million on a YoY basis.
  • Cash flow from financial activities (CFF) during FY18 stood at Rs 108 million, an improvement of 103% on a YoY basis.
  • Overall, net cash flows for the company during FY18 stood at Rs 376 million from the Rs -2 billion net cash flows seen during FY17.

Ratio Analysis for PURAVANKARA

  • Solvency Ratios
  • Current Ratio: The company's current ratio deteriorated and stood at 1.4x during FY18, from 1.6x during FY17. The current ratio measures the company's ability to pay short-term and long-term obligations.

    Interest Coverage Ratio: The company's interest coverage ratio deteriorated and stood at 1.5x during FY18, from 1.6x during FY17. The interest coverage ratio of a company states how easily a company can pay its interest expense on outstanding debt. A higher ratio is preferable.

  • Profitability Ratios
  • Return on Equity (ROE): The ROE for the company declined and down at 4.0% during FY18, from 5.1% during FY18. The ROE measures the ability of a firm to generate profits from its shareholders capital in the company.

    Return on Capital Employed (ROCE): The ROCE for the company declined and down at 15.1% during FY18, from 17.0% during FY17. The ROCE measures the ability of a firm to generate profits from its total capital (shareholder capital plus debt capital) employed in the company.

    Return on Assets (ROA): The ROA of the company declined and down at 4.9% during FY18, from 6.6% during FY17. The ROA measures how efficiently the company uses its assets to generate earnings.

PURAVANKARA Share Price Performance

Over the last one year, PURAVANKARA share price has moved up from Rs 67.2 to Rs 138.9, registering a gain of Rs 71.7 or around 106.8%.

Meanwhile, the S&P BSE REALTY Index is trading at Rs 2,229.9 (down 1.1%). Over the last one year it has moved up from 1,600.0 to 2,229.9, a gain of 630 points (up 39.4%).

Overall, the S&P BSE SENSEX is up 12.1% over the year.
